if you dont have any emissions equipment and your not worried about emissions! you can cap it off or you can unbolt them from the back of the heads and cap them off there! that way you don't have any of that crap your not using in there! it would look better gone!
 
OK,thanx for the input guys. Tomorrow i'll just remove the whole thing and cap it off. Is it hard to get back there with the engine in the bay??? If not i'll just cap off the end,actually welding the end shut would be better so it won't come off again under heavy load.
 
Its a pain in the a$$ gettin to that with the motor in for sure :) I'd just cap it off for now until something comes up that requires ya pull the motor and then fix it right.
